Full Job Description
WANTED: Automotive Finance Manager (F&I Leader)

Positions Available: 1-2 | Location: Roselle, IL | Type: Full-Time
💼 What You'll Be Doing (Your Day-to-Day)

You will be the bridge between our Sales team, our lenders, and our valued customers. You aren't just closing deals; you are maximizing profitability while delivering a 5-star experience.
  • Customer Experience: Welcome customers transitioning from Sales, conduct consultative credit interviews, and present fully transparent pricing menus for financing and aftermarket products.
  • Deal Structuring & Compliance: Structure conventional, subprime, and special finance deals. Ensure 100% compliance with all state/federal laws, dealership guidelines, and confidentiality standards.
  • Lender Relationships: Maintain exceptional relationships with current finance sources, manufacturers, and vendors while hunting for new lender partnerships. Track portfolios and rehash deals to maximize approvals.
  • Leadership & Mentorship: Work in conjunction with all departments sales, service, parts and accounting.
  • Administrative Excellence: Review paperwork for correct titles, liens, and taxes. Inspect the daily flow of paperwork to ensure lightning-fast funding turnarounds.
🔑 What You Bring to the Showroom (Your Specs)
  • Experience: 1 to 5+ years of proven Automotive Dealership Finance (F&I) or automotive sales leadership experience.
  • Skills: Highly organized, heavily detail-oriented, and tech-savvy. You must have advanced proficiency in dealership software, Microsoft Office, and internet applications.
  • Mindset: A consultative closer with high ethical standards, professional appearance, and a commitment to customer loyalty (CSI).
  • Education: High school diploma or equivalent required (College degree is a plus).
  • Requirements: Valid in-state driver's license with a safe driving record. Must be 18+ and willing to undergo a standard background check.
